Transaction 15a629eb2c96bd457039104a34a29908bc252da9a6b32932207f478994ff8697

1 Input
2 Outputs
  • 15a629eb2c96bd457039104a34a29908bc252da9a6b32932207f478994ff8697:0
  • value  572624750
    address  3P9o4BBGETixvMRNXpaLED612U5hHXt9iR
  • 15a629eb2c96bd457039104a34a29908bc252da9a6b32932207f478994ff8697:1
  • value  1996940
    address  38hXuddoDgNr6diVjoqviaULKdcYuwEv7p